Step 1: Assessment and Containment

Our team arrives at your home and assesses the damage. We contain the affected area to prevent further damage and make sure the water doesn’t spread to other parts of your home.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We use specialized equipment to extract the water from your home. This includes wet vacuums, pumps, and other machinery designed to remove water quickly and efficiently.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to dry the affected area. This process can take several days, but our team will work around the clock to ensure your home is dry and safe.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Once the area is dry, our team will clean and sanitize the affected area to prevent mold and bacterial growth.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Restoration

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ure your home is restored to its original condition. We’ll repair any damaged walls, floors, and ceilings, and make sure your home is safe and secure.

Aquarium Leak Water Removal Cost In Marshallville, GA

The cost of Aquarium Leak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Marshallville, GA. Our team will provide a customized estimate after assessing the damage. Here are some estimated costs: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ction $500 – $2,500 The cost of water extraction depends on the amount of water extracted and the equipment used.
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 The cost of drying and dehumidification depends on the size of the affected area and the equipment used.
Cleaning and sanitizing $500 – $2,000 The cost of cleaning and sanitizing depends on the extent of the damage and the equipment used.
Final inspection and restoration $1,000 – $5,000 The cost of final inspection and restoration depends on the extent of the damage and the equipment used.
Containment and equipment rental $500 – $2,000 The cost of containment and equipment rental depends on the size of the affected area and the equipment used.
